The City of Springfield has approximately 560,000 square feet of irrigated terraces across the City. The City also has approximately 72 acres of ball fields and 10 acres of park land requiring applications. The City’s School property consists of approximately 178 acres. The City is seeking a qualified vendor to perform soil testing, fertilizer and pesticide application and occasional overseeding to City space on an on-call as needed basis, as well as occasional aeration and overseeding.
The estimated value of the contract is not to exceed $100,000.00. The term of the contract shall be for One (1) year. The City will retain Two (2) one-year in length renewal options to be used at the City’s sole discretion.
